Writer Wayne Brown welcomes new blood donation rule change


Oxford writer Wayne Brown describes how he tried donating blood in the middle of the pandemic last year but was turned away due to his same-sex marriage of 14 years. 

However, since the ban has been lifted, he has already booked his appointment to donate. 

Wayne Brown discusses how since the ban has been lifted, it may now mean more progress and positive changes are happening for gay men.
